The pharmacovigilance and drug safety software industry encompasses digital platforms used to capture adverse events, manage individual case safety reports, identify safety signals, conduct benefit-risk evaluation, integrate clinical information, and submit regulatory documentation. Safety operations are shifting from rule-based processing toward AI-assisted intake, narrative generation, signal assessment, and workflow orchestration. In April 2025, ArisGlobal reported that its Advanced Signals implementation could enable 80% faster signal assessment, while a July 2025 deployment involved an organization processing approximately 300,000 safety cases annually. A separate December 2025 LifeSphere NavaX deployment reported a 17% efficiency improvement in case intake within its first 3 weeks, demonstrating measurable operational gains from generative-AI-supported processing.
Safety-data scale reinforces this technology transition. EudraVigilance received more than 1.7 million ADR reports during 2024, down 8% year over year, while 63% originated outside the EEA, illustrating the cross-border data environment that global North American drug developers must manage. Safety platforms operate in a regulated environment where accuracy, auditability, validation, and human oversight remain critical. A 2025 pharmacovigilance research system for automated label extraction reported an F1 score of 0.882, 98.3% recall, and 79.9% precision across validation involving 97 drug labels, illustrating both the potential and remaining limitations of automated extraction. Even with workflows producing efficiency gains of 17% within 3 weeks, organizations must manage false positives, data-quality controls, model validation, migration risk, and inspection readiness before replacing established safety processes.
Modular AI creates opportunities for organizations to modernize individual safety workflows without immediately replacing established databases. In July 2025, the seventh organization within a 12-month period selected ArisGlobal NavaX, with the referenced pharmaceutical company processing approximately 300,000 cases annually. In June 2026, another deployment supported around 10,000 annual pharmacovigilance and literature-management activities while retaining an existing Argus database. These deployments indicate opportunities around intake automation, literature surveillance, multilingual processing, narrative generation, and analytics layered over incumbent safety infrastructure.
Safety technology must reconcile structured and unstructured information across clinical databases, literature sources, regulatory gateways, and legacy safety repositories. One 2026 implementation integrates approximately 10,000 annual pharmacovigilance and literature activities with an existing Argus environment, while another enterprise deployment handles approximately 300,000 safety cases annually and requires native Japanese-language processing. At the regulatory-data level, more than 1.7 million ADR reports entered EudraVigilance during 2024 and 63% came from outside the EEA, highlighting the scale, geographic diversity, and interoperability requirements facing global safety operations.
